Hi @Meinghk - the charging issue is quite common but a few steps may help.
Always clean both parts for charging, using rubbing alcohol.
Always attach the cable to the watch before plugging into the USB port
Always unplug from the USB port before removing from the cable as close to the watch as possible.
Charge as infrequently as possible to avoid excessive wear and tear on the connections.
While it's also possible that there is a watch tolerance issue I have the same cable for over 3 years, but only change about once every 5 days.
